商品描述

This book serves as a comprehensive resource that highlights innovative practices and techniques within the realm of approximation methods. The book not only explores the theoretical aspects of approximation but also delves into its practical applications across a range of domains.

Features:

  • Discusses the application of wavelets to develop computational schemes for solving mathematical models, offering a valuable approach to handle a variety of complex phenomena.
  • Presents an inventory model designed for managing inevitable stock containing deteriorating objects, with a focus on time-dependent requirements and factors such as stationary holding and cost debilitation rates.
  • Explores the numerical solution of two-dimensional, viscous magnetohydrodynamic (MHD) flow along a constant wedge through a porous medium.
  • Showcases a stability analysis of thermal convection in a Jeffrey ferromagnetic fluid, focusing on both linear and weakly nonlinear aspects.
  • Highlights an innovative mathematical modeling approach to address sustainability concerns in mixing problems, specifically considering the integration of renewable energy sources.

The text is primarily written for senior undergraduates, graduate students, and academic researchers in the fields including electrical engineering, electronics and communications engineering, computer science and engineering, manufacturing engineering, and industrial and production engineering.

作者簡介

Sharanjeet Dhawan is an Assistant Professor of Mathematics at CCSHAU, Haryana, India, and a Core Committee Member in Mathematical Sciences for the Indian National Young Academy of Sciences (INYAS). Her work focuses on developing and implementing wavelet collocation methods, finite element analysis, and numerical simulations for solving differential equations arising in fluid mechanics, biomechanics and nonlinear wave dynamics, resulting in numerous high-impact publications.

Ajender Kumar Malik is a Professor of Mathematics at UP Rajarshi Tandon Open University, Prayagraj, Uttar Pradesh, India. He is also Hon. (Voluntary) National Director for National Council of Researcher Teacher Scientists India affiliated to VIPNET, Vigyan Prasar (under DST Govt. of India).

Manoj Sahni is a dedicated and experienced Mathematics teacher and researcher with more than 20 years of experience and currently serving as a Professor in the Department of Mathematics, School of Technology, Pandit Deendayal Energy University, Gandhinagar, Gujarat, India.

Ritu Sahni is a dedicated and experienced Mathematics teacher and researcher with more than 18 years' experience who is actively involved with both undergraduate and postgraduate levels teaching students.
